Transaction 05b8bd5faf94a0ba1a0cf1f1e58fedc41c02ed63a56c8174006e8798a62e283a

2 Input
2 Outputs
  • 05b8bd5faf94a0ba1a0cf1f1e58fedc41c02ed63a56c8174006e8798a62e283a:0
  • value  44134809
    address  34epuEjJ8Z1u66HfvBvF6sqfPsZ2cMKkk3
  • 05b8bd5faf94a0ba1a0cf1f1e58fedc41c02ed63a56c8174006e8798a62e283a:1
  • value  2075866
    address  3Gd9w6QHBC9U79gULD6UERJvnSuqppr3Gy